Q: Is 19,782,376 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 19,782,376 is not a prime number.

Why is 19,782,376 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 19782376 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 2,472,797 4,945,594 9,891,188 and 19,782,376, with no remainder.

Since 19,782,376 cannot be divided by just 1 and 19,782,376, it is not a prime number.
